The Hidden Costs of Skipping HVAC Maintenance
Neglecting professional HVAC servicing creates a snowball effect of hidden expenses that most homeowners overlook until it’s too late. A dirty filter, loose components, clogged ducts, or minor refrigerant leaks may seem trivial at first, but these small issues gradually compromise your system’s overall performance.
Unmaintained HVAC units have to work harder to reach your desired temperature, forcing the system to run longer cycles and consume excess electricity or gas. Over weeks and months, this unnecessary workload drastically inflates monthly utility bills. Worse, minor unaddressed problems quickly escalate into severe mechanical failures. What would have cost a small maintenance fee can turn into expensive part replacements, full-system breakdowns, or even premature HVAC replacement—one of the priciest home renovation expenses a homeowner can face.
Additionally, neglected HVAC systems often suffer from inconsistent heating and cooling, poor indoor air quality, and noisy operation, ruining your home comfort while wasting money on inefficient performance.
How Professional HVAC Servicing Cuts Your Long-Term Expenses
1. Reduces Monthly Energy Waste
Dirty coils, blocked air filters, clogged ductwork, and uncalibrated thermostats are the top causes of poor HVAC energy efficiency. During a professional service visit, certified technicians thoroughly clean all core components, calibrate system settings, clear airflow blockages, and optimize operational performance. These simple yet precise fixes allow your HVAC system to run at factory-rated efficiency, eliminating wasted energy.
Industry HVAC data shows that regularly serviced systems can boost energy efficiency by up to 30%. This translates directly to lower monthly utility costs, creating consistent savings that add up to hundreds of dollars every year. Unlike temporary energy-saving tricks, professional maintenance delivers sustainable, long-term efficiency gains for your heating and cooling system.
2. Eliminates Costly Emergency Repairs
Emergency HVAC breakdowns always happen at the worst possible times—sweltering summer afternoons or freezing winter nights. Not only do these sudden failures disrupt your family’s comfort, but emergency repair services come with premium after-hours fees, expensive replacement parts, and rushed labor costs.
Professional routine servicing includes comprehensive system inspections that catch minor issues before they escalate. Technicians identify worn-out belts, low refrigerant levels, faulty wiring, weak blower motors, and leaky ductwork during regular checkups. Fixing these small problems proactively costs a fraction of emergency repairs and prevents sudden system shutdowns. Over time, this eliminates unexpected HVAC-related expenses and keeps your budget predictable.
3. Extends Your HVAC System’s Lifespan
A well-maintained HVAC system typically lasts 15 to 20 years, while neglected units often fail after just 8 to 10 years. Every unaddressed flaw, from dirt buildup to unbalanced pressure, puts extra strain on your HVAC’s motors, compressors, and electrical components. Continuous strain accelerates wear and tear, aging your system prematurely.
Professional servicing lubricates moving parts, balances system pressure, cleans critical components, and ensures every part operates within standard parameters. This reduces mechanical stress and preserves the system’s integrity for years longer. Since a full HVAC replacement costs thousands of dollars, extending your system’s lifespan is one of the most valuable long-term money-saving benefits of regular professional service.
4. Preserves Manufacturer Warranty Coverage
Most HVAC manufacturer warranties require proof of annual professional maintenance to remain valid. Many homeowners are unaware that skipping routine servicing voids their warranty automatically. If your system breaks down due to lack of maintenance, you will be fully responsible for all repair and replacement costs, even if the unit is still under the original warranty period.
Scheduling regular professional HVAC service keeps your warranty active and protects your investment. When covered issues arise, you can enjoy free or discounted parts and labor, saving you hundreds or thousands of dollars in covered repairs.

How Often Should You Service Your HVAC System?
To maximize long-term savings and performance, experts recommend bi-annual professional HVAC servicing: tune up your cooling system in early spring before summer heat arrives, and service your heating system in early fall before winter temperatures drop. This seasonal maintenance ensures your unit is prepared for peak workloads and avoids seasonal breakdowns.
If you have an older HVAC system, live in an area with extreme weather, or run your system year-round, more frequent checkups may be beneficial. Pairing professional servicing with simple homeowner habits—such as monthly filter changes and keeping outdoor units clear of debris—amplifies efficiency and savings even further.
